Rejuvenate Your Vitality: A Modern Approach

You might notice a subtle decline in your overall vitality as you age. This often includes reduced energy levels, difficulty sleeping soundly, and changes in how your body manages weight. A specialized treatment focuses on supporting your body’s natural processes rather than introducing synthetic hormones directly.

This growth hormone-releasing peptide therapy works differently. It acts as a GHRH analog, stimulating your own pituitary gland to release growth hormone in a natural, pulsatile manner. This approach aims to restore more youthful hormone patterns without directly administering exogenous human growth hormone.

The compounded prescription, sermorelin acetate, helps optimize your body’s intrinsic production of growth hormone. This mechanism often leads to a more balanced and sustained effect compared to other methods. You support your body’s natural rhythms, which is a key benefit for many patients.

It is important to understand that compounded sermorelin is not an FDA-approved drug. It is prepared by specialized pharmacies under sections 503A and 503B of the Federal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act. This ensures you receive a high-quality, customized medication tailored to your specific needs.

Understanding the Treatment Timeline

Your journey with this GHRH analog regimen begins with a thorough intake and consultation. From your initial online form to receiving your first prescription, the process typically spans a few weeks. This allows for proper review, lab testing, and clinician consultation.

Once you begin the subcutaneous injections, you may notice initial changes within the first few weeks. Patients often report improvements in sleep quality and energy levels first. These subtle shifts indicate your body is responding to the therapy.

More significant benefits, such as changes in body composition and enhanced recovery, typically emerge over several months. Consistent adherence to your prescribed protocol is crucial for achieving optimal and sustained results. Patience and persistence are key.

Regular follow-up consultations with your clinician are essential. They monitor your progress and adjust your protocol as needed. This helps prevent issues like tachyphylaxis, ensuring the therapy remains effective for your long-term health goals.

What patients typically report

Sermorelin works on a slow curve because it asks the body to make its own growth hormone. Results compound over months, not days. A typical reported timeline looks like this.

Adult relaxing at home checking telehealth treatment progress on a smartphone
  1. Weeks 1 to 4

    Deeper sleep is usually the first signal. Morning energy lifts. Recovery from training feels faster. No measurable body composition change yet.

  2. Weeks 5 to 8

    Skin texture, hair quality and nail strength tend to shift. Mental clarity in the afternoon improves. Strength on lifts often goes up.

  3. Weeks 9 to 12

    Body composition starts moving, with a typical 5 to 10 percent fat reduction reported alongside small lean mass gains. Libido and joint comfort improve.

  4. Month 4 and beyond

    A follow-up IGF-1 lab is drawn. Dose is adjusted up or down. Many patients maintain on a lower dose after this point.

What about side effects?

Reported side effects are generally mild and include injection site redness, transient flushing and occasional headache. Sermorelin uses your own pituitary gland, which tends to be safer than synthetic HGH because the body retains its natural feedback loop.

Will my insurance cover this?

Compounded peptides are typically not covered by insurance. HSA and FSA cards are accepted by most providers and let you pay with pre-tax dollars. The all-in cost is presented before you commit.
